想快速體驗 OpenClaw 卻不知從哪一步開始?本文面向零基礎使用者,給出安裝前準備(Node 版本與 18789 埠)、三種安裝方式與 10 分鐘路線選擇、從安裝到第一次對話的步驟,以及埠/控制台無法存取的 3 個常見卡點與 FAQ,幫助你在 Windows、Linux、macOS 或遠端 Mac 上都能在約 10 分鐘內跑通第一次對話。
安裝前準備:Node 版本與 18789 埠
OpenClaw 2026 要求 Node.js v22 或更高,低於此版本會導致安裝或編譯失敗。建議使用 nvm 管理:nvm install 22 && nvm use 22。此外,OpenClaw 預設使用 18789 埠 提供 Web 控制台,若你使用雲端伺服器或遠端 Mac,必須在防火牆/安全群組中放行 18789(TCP),否則瀏覽器無法存取控制台。
- Node 版本:終端機執行
node -v,需 ≥ v22.0.0。 - 埠 18789:本機或雲端主機需允許入站 18789;Linux 上可執行
ufw allow 18789(若使用 ufw)。
三種安裝方式與 10 分鐘路線選擇
根據你的環境與偏好,可選用以下三種方式之一,目標都是在約 10 分鐘內完成安裝並開啟控制台。
| 方式 | 適用對象 | 典型耗時 | 備註 |
|---|---|---|---|
| 官方安裝腳本 | 新手、本機或 VPS 快速體驗 | 約 5–10 分鐘 | curl -fsSL https://openclaw.ai/install.sh | bash,腳本會偵測並安裝 Node。 |
| npm 全域安裝 | 已有 Node 22+ 的開發者 | 約 5–8 分鐘 | npm install -g openclaw@latest,之後執行 openclaw onboard 與 openclaw gateway。 |
| Docker / 預裝映像 | 團隊或生產環境、希望隔離依賴 | 約 10–15 分鐘 | 使用官方或社群 Docker 映像,需對應 18789 埠;部分雲端廠商提供 OpenClaw 一鍵映像。 |
npm config set registry https://registry.npmmirror.com。從安裝到第一次對話的步驟
以「安裝腳本 + onboard」為例,最小路徑如下。
安裝 OpenClaw
執行 curl -fsSL https://openclaw.ai/install.sh | bash 或 npm install -g openclaw@latest,等待完成。
執行設定精靈
執行 openclaw onboard,依提示完成 Gateway、API 等基礎設定;若有授權彈窗(如 macOS),需在圖形介面點擊允許。
啟動 Gateway
執行 openclaw gateway(或依文件使用 systemd/pm2 常駐),確保 18789 埠已監聽。
開啟 Web 控制台
瀏覽器存取 http://localhost:18789(或你的伺服器 IP:18789),進入 Dashboard。
發送第一條指令
在控制台或 TUI(openclaw tui)中發送一條簡單指令,確認模型與 Gateway 正常回應,即完成「第一次對話」。
埠與控制台無法存取的 3 個卡點
新手最容易卡在「裝好了但打不開控制台」或「onboard 中途報錯」,常見原因與對策如下。
- 防火牆/安全群組未放行 18789:雲端伺服器必須在安全群組中添加入站規則,放行 TCP 18789;本機 Linux 若啟用 ufw,需
ufw allow 18789並 reload。 - Node 版本過低:若未滿足 Node 22+,安裝或執行可能報錯;用
nvm use 22或系統套件管理員升級後再試。 - 預設 Token 未修改導致被掃描:部署後建議立即在 Dashboard 中修改預設 Gateway Token,避免被公網掃描濫用;同時檢查系統提示詞長度,避免 Token 消耗異常。
FAQ
10 分鐘真的能跑通第一次對話嗎?
在 Node 22+ 與網路正常的前提下,使用安裝腳本或 npm 全域安裝,按 onboard → gateway → 開啟 18789 控制台 → 發一條指令的流程,多數使用者可在 10 分鐘內完成。若遇網路或權限問題,可參考站內 OpenClaw 報錯排查與部署文章。
在遠端 Mac 上裝 OpenClaw 有什麼好處?
遠端 Mac 提供完整圖形介面(VNC),onboard 過程中的系統授權彈窗、Keychain 確認等可直接點擊完成,避免純 SSH 下無法處理彈窗的問題;同時可與站內其他 OpenClaw 部署、授權彈窗規避等文章配合使用。
openclaw doctor 是做什麼的?
openclaw doctor 用於健康檢查,可協助診斷環境、依賴與設定是否正常;遇到無法啟動或控制台異常時,可先執行 doctor 查看輸出,再結合站內排查指南處理。
結語:在本機 Windows、Linux 或自建 VPS 上安裝 OpenClaw 都能跑通,但常會遇到 Node 版本、埠放行、授權彈窗與依賴環境等問題,排查成本不低。若你希望減少環境折騰、快速體驗 OpenClaw 的完整能力(包括需要圖形介面的 onboard 與系統授權),使用租賃 VNCMac 的遠端 Mac並在 VNC 桌面中部署 OpenClaw,可以避免本機環境差異與彈窗無法點擊的痛點,幾分鐘內獲得一台已就緒的 Mac 與圖形化設定流程。如需選型可參考站內「OpenClaw 環境選型」與「快速開通」頁面。